SUBJECT: IRAN SANCTIONS ACT (ISA, FORMERLY ILSA): APPARENT
PROGRESS BY SINOPEC ON YADAVARAN PROJECT

(U) This is an action message; please see paragraphs 2 through 4 below. ¶2. (C) Department appreciates Embassy,s continuing close attention to this matter. Ref. C conveys disturbing news of apparent progress toward a firm agreement on Yadavaran. The seriousness of this issue calls for further approaches, which Embassy is asked to make at the most senior appropriate levels of the government and company. We believe this would be an appropriate follow-on to the Ambassador,s broader discussion of cooperation reported Ref. D. ¶3. (C) Except for the important point about the recently-enunciated French position on business with Iran (below),our arguments are not new. But it is important to restate them for the record, since a final agreement on Yadavaran would be an extremely negative development, as the first major new deal for actually developing an Iranian oil or gas field in recent years. At a time when Iran continues to defy UNSC resolutions about its nuclear activities, such an agreement would encourage Iranian obduracy, damage the P-5 1 (particularly in light of a new development: the recent decision by the French government to actively discourage French firms from finalizing oil and gas deals or bidding on new projects in Iran),and undermine our increasingly important efforts to persuade other countries to go beyond UNSC requirements in further constraining commercial engagement with Iran. It would also raise concerns under ISA (the Iran Sanctions Act) and spark a strong reaction in Congress, where new Iran sanctions legislation is under active consideration. ¶4. (SBU) In its discussions, Embassy may draw as appropriate on previous messages as well as on the following points: -- Since our recent discussions we have received further indications that there has been important progress by Sinopec toward reaching a firm agreement with Iran on developing the Yadavaran oil field --The pace of investment in developing Iranian oil and gas fields has slowed markedly in recent years. Such an agreement by Sinopec would be would be the first major new agreement of this kind for some years, and would thus have an enormous negative impact. --It would severely impair our common effort to bring Iran into compliance with UNSC resolutions regarding its nuclear program )sabotaging the concept reflected in the P-5 1 proposal of offering enhanced economic engagement as an inducement for Iranian compliance. --At a sensitive moment when we are considering elements for a third sanctions resolution, signing an agreement to develop Yadavaran would reward Iran for defying the Council and harden Iranian resistance. --Regarding potential deals of this kind, restraint by firms from all countries is critical. France has called on its own companies not to move toward finalizing oil and gas deals, a key one of which has been under negotiation longer than Yadavaran. STATE 00142040 002 OF 002 --In light of the French position, an agreement by a Chinese firm to go forward on the Yadavaran project would severely damage P-5 1 unity --in addition to the encouragement it would give to Iranian defiance. --Congress is intensely interested in the issue of investment in Iran, and preliminary agreements earlier this year concerning major LNG deals with Iran, including one by CNOOC, drew strong negative attention. --In addition to its other negative effects, entering into such an agreement would provide fuel to critics of the U.S -China relationship. --Agreements involving investment in Iran,s oil and gas sector also raise concerns under US law )the Iran Sanctions Act (ISA),which provides for sanctions against companies making certain investments in Iran,s oil and gas sector. --You have told us numerous times that your investment in Iran,s oil and gas sector is an engineering service contract. We assume you are doing so to establish your position that you believe your investment does not violate ISA. Referring to your activity as engineering work does not establish whether the activity in question constitutes investment within the meaning of the ISA statute. The final decision in this regard rests entirely with the Secretary of State. --Hope you will clearly understand the importance of this matter, and take appropriate steps with respect to any potential new actions by Sinopec. ¶5.
